Best Logo Methods for Low-MOQ Custom Sunglasses

This guide is for buyers ordering branded sunglasses in short runs: promotional distributors, startup labels, importers, and retailers testing a style before scaling. In low-MOQ eyewear, logo decoration affects more than appearance. It changes setup cost, sample effort, production handling, and how well the branding survives packing and daily wear. Start with three decisions, in this order: frame material, target quantity, and brand position. Get those right first. The decoration method gets much easier to choose.
Start with the three decisions that control the outcome
Many buyers start with the artwork and ask, "Can you put this logo on the temple?" For low-volume sunglasses, that is usually the wrong first question. Choose decoration in this order: material first, quantity second, look third. Reverse that order and a logo that looks clean in a mockup can become expensive, fragile, or inconsistent in production.
- Material first. Injection-molded PC, TR90, acetate, and metal temples do not accept decoration the same way. Ink adhesion, engraving contrast, and hardware attachment all depend on the substrate and surface finish.
- Quantity second. On small orders, setup charges, fixtures, and sample work have a bigger effect per pair. A method with a low unit add-on can still be the wrong choice if the setup burden is high.
- Look third. A giveaway frame, a mid-range private-label style, and a premium acetate model should not default to the same branding treatment. The logo needs to match how the product will be sold.
At low MOQ, the gap between methods matters. A one-color pad print usually adds less process complexity than a custom metal plate. A plate may improve perceived value, but it also brings more variables: fit, recess quality, bonding, alignment, and cosmetic inspection.
A simple rule helps. If the program sells mainly on price, keep decoration simple. If the frame needs stronger retail presence, spend on branding the customer will actually see, usually on the outer temple.
What each decoration method does well at low MOQ
For small-run branded sunglasses, four methods matter most: pad printing, laser engraving, metal logo plates, and molded branding. Each solves a different problem. None is best in every case.
| Method | Best Materials | Typical Logo Size | Small-Run Cost Effect | Durability | Lead-Time Impact |
|---|---|---|---|---|---|
| Pad printing | PC, TR90, painted or coated temples, some acetate | Commonly used for small temple logos; exact size depends on temple geometry and artwork detail | Usually the lowest setup burden for 1-2 colors | Moderate; depends on ink system, curing, and surface preparation | Usually low; often the easiest method to sample |
| Laser engraving | Metal parts, coated surfaces, acetate with visible contrast, some painted plastics | Suitable for small logos and fine detail when the substrate gives clear contrast | Low to moderate | Usually high because the mark is engraved rather than printed | Usually low |
| Metal logo plate | Acetate temples, thicker injected temples | Small plate formats are common; actual size depends on temple thickness and recess design | Higher due to hardware, recess work, and assembly handling | Can be high if fit, bonding, and inspection are controlled | Moderate; more approval points than print or laser |
| Molded branding | Injected plastic only | Built into the mold or mold insert | Usually poor for small runs because tooling or insert cost dominates | High and permanent | Higher during development or revision |
Pad printing is the default for many promotional sunglasses because it is flexible and usually easy to set up. It works best for simple one-color or two-color logos on a reasonably flat temple area. Ask about the actual print zone. Curvature and texture can reduce edge sharpness and registration.
Laser engraving works well when the brand wants a quieter look or when print wear is a concern. It is especially useful on metal temples and on surfaces where engraving creates clear tonal contrast. That last point matters. If the mark does not stand out from the substrate, precision alone will not save it.
Metal logo plates are a common upgrade for premium temple branding, especially on acetate. They add depth, reflectivity, and a more finished look. They also add risk. Plate thickness, edge finish, recess depth, bonding method, and alignment all need control. On low MOQ, that extra work needs to be justified by the frame's retail position.
Molded branding is rarely the right answer for a pilot run. A logo formed into the injection mold is durable and integrated, but mold inserts or tool revisions usually do not make sense at low volume. This method fits stable programs with expected repeat orders.
Match the logo method to the frame material
Material behavior is where many sourcing mistakes start. A method that performs well on one substrate can fail on another.
- Injection-molded PC: Often a practical choice for pad printing. Adhesion depends on surface energy, mold-release control, and any top coating used. Ask for adhesion and rub-resistance checks after curing, not just a visual sample.
- TR90 and similar flexible materials: Printable, but repeated flexing can shorten print life. Keep the logo away from high-bend zones near the ear curve and hinge area where possible.
- Acetate: Often well suited to laser engraving and metal plates, especially on thicker temples. Pad printing is possible, but polished surfaces may need preparation to improve adhesion.
- Metal temples or metal inserts: Laser engraving is often the cleanest option. Pad print can also work on metal, but only with solid process control for adhesion and curing.
Geometry matters too. A temple sidewall that looks flat on screen may still have draft angle, taper, or curvature that cuts down the usable print or engraving area. Slim fashion temples may leave only a narrow decoration zone. A metal plate may require enough wall thickness to form a clean recess without weakening the side profile or hurting appearance.
Review artwork at actual size. Temple logos are small. Very fine reversed text, thin serifs, and delicate lines often lose clarity in both print and engraving. In many cases, the best production file is a simplified version of the master logo.
Low-MOQ cost logic: where buyers overspend first
At low volume, decoration cost has to be judged as part of the total order cost, not only as a per-pair add-on. The smaller the order, the more setup, handling, and reject risk matter. That is why the option that looks cheapest in a quotation can end up costing more if it triggers extra sample rounds or cosmetic failures.
In practice, buyers often compare methods across rough volume bands such as pilot runs, small retail tests, and repeat production. A simple pad print can stay efficient across several of those stages. A metal plate or molded feature usually needs a stronger business case.
| Order Size | Best Decoration Starting Point | Main Cost Risk | Best Buyer Strategy |
|---|---|---|---|
| 50-100 pairs | One-color pad print or basic laser | Setup cost and sample revisions | Keep artwork simple and limit colors |
| 100-300 pairs | Pad print, laser, selective plate use | Rejects on premium cosmetic finishes | Use upgraded decoration only where it adds clear retail value |
| 300-1,000 pairs | Pad print, laser, metal plate | QC consistency across larger batches | Define approval standards and tolerances before bulk production |
| 1,000+ pairs | All methods, including molded branding | Tooling or revision cost if design changes late | Use mold-based branding only after the frame and logo are stable |
Common low-MOQ overspending patterns are predictable:
- Choosing a metal plate too early. It may suit a premium concept, but on a very small run the added hardware, assembly, and inspection burden may not be worth it.
- Adding too many print colors. Each extra color adds another pass and tighter registration demands, especially on curved temples.
- Approving artwork without production adjustment. Simplifying small details often improves both appearance and consistency.
- Requesting molded branding for a trial order. Tool changes usually make sense only when the same frame is expected to repeat at scale.
If the program is a short campaign or giveaway, the frame is mainly a communication tool. If it is an initial retail line, spend where the customer will notice it. Usually that means the outer temple, not hidden or secondary details.
Lead time and sample approval: what actually slows projects
Decoration alone does not usually delay a project. Approval loops do. Sampling and production timing vary by factory, material, order size, and season, so ask for confirmed timelines on the specific program. Do not assume a standard number of days.
The slow points are usually the same:
- Artwork cleanup. Gradients, tiny reversed text, and very thin strokes often need to be rebuilt before printing or engraving.
- Placement confirmation. Left temple, right temple, both temples, inner-arm branding, and lens corner print should be confirmed clearly in writing and on the artwork file.
- Color matching. For pad print, provide a Pantone reference or another clearly approved standard. Instructions such as "gold" or "white" are too vague for repeat production.
- Surface compatibility checks. New paints, rubber finishes, and coated temples may require adhesion and rub checks before bulk production starts.
For placement, expect normal production tolerance, not perfect symmetry. Define the acceptable tolerance with the supplier during sampling, especially for visible outer-temple branding. Reflective hardware such as metal plates usually needs tighter cosmetic control than ink because small misalignment is easier to spot.
If speed matters, choose a lower-complexity method. One-color pad print is often the fastest route for sampling. Straightforward laser engraving can also move quickly when the material gives clear contrast. Metal plates are not always slow, but they add more approval points because the plate finish, thickness, fit, and attachment all need confirmation.
Ask for a pre-production sample made under real production conditions, not only a hand-finished mockup. That exposes problems early: weak print adhesion, low engraving contrast, recess misfit, or logo placement that looks different on the physical frame than it did in a rendering.
Durability and compliance are part of the branding decision
Branding should never interfere with eyewear performance. Buyers sometimes focus on logo appearance and forget the product still has to function and comply as sunglasses. For export programs, that usually means confirming the market requirements that apply, such as CE EN ISO 12312-1, ANSI Z80.3, AS/NZS 1067, REACH, and FDA registration where relevant. Management and supply-chain standards such as ISO 9001 and BSCI can indicate stronger factory systems, but they do not replace product-specific testing or market-specific documentation.
Decoration affects durability in ways that often show up only after packing and shipping. A printed logo that scuffs during bagging or carton movement is still a branding failure. So is a metal plate that lifts or shows adhesive problems after heat exposure, even if the frame itself remains sound.
Useful QC checkpoints include:
- Print adhesion testing after full curing rather than immediately after application.
- Rub resistance checks on outer-temple logos that will be handled repeatedly.
- Position consistency review across left and right temples and across multiple pairs.
- Visual inspection for skew, scratches, contamination, plate gaps, or adhesive squeeze-out.
- Lens branding review to confirm the mark does not interfere with vision or create avoidable complaints.
Lens decoration needs extra caution. Corner logos can work, but they should stay outside the wearer's useful field of view and should not distract from the sunglass's main job. Decorative branding is always secondary to UV protection, optical performance, and chemical compliance for the destination market.
A practical buyer framework by order type
If you are stuck between methods, decide by selling scenario. Not by preference alone.
| Buyer Type | Typical Quantity | Best Starting Method | Why It Usually Works |
|---|---|---|---|
| Promotional campaign buyer | 50-300 pairs | One-color pad print | Low setup burden, straightforward sampling, and clear logo visibility |
| Startup retail brand | 100-500 pairs | Pad print or laser, depending on material | Keeps the first run lean while testing customer response |
| Premium acetate capsule | 100-300 pairs | Metal logo plate or laser engraving | Adds perceived value when temple thickness and retail position support it |
| Repeat volume program | 1,000+ pairs | Molded branding or upgraded hardware | Development and tooling costs are easier to justify across larger repeat volume |
The shortest decision path is simple. For giveaways or price-sensitive campaigns, start with print. For understated branding, check engraving. For premium acetate, consider a plate only if the frame and price point support it. For stable repeat-volume programs, molded branding becomes commercially reasonable only after demand is proven and the frame design is unlikely to change.
That is the point of low MOQ. Test demand, quality expectations, and brand presentation without adding avoidable cost or production risk.
Checklist to send your factory before sampling
Most decoration problems start with incomplete instructions. A short, exact brief cuts sample loops and makes quotations easier to compare.
- Logo file: Send vector artwork and confirm that line thickness and spacing are suitable for small temple application.
- Method request: Specify pad print, laser engraving, or metal plate, or ask the factory to sample two methods on the same frame for comparison.
- Position: State left temple, right temple, both, inner temple, lens corner, or packaging only.
- Size: Give actual width and height in millimeters rather than vague instructions such as "small" or "same as before."
- Color or finish: Provide a Pantone reference for print, define the required contrast for laser, or specify metal finish such as shiny, matte, brushed, or gunmetal.
- Quantity: Confirm whether the order is a short pilot run or a repeat program, because that changes the most suitable method.
- Durability expectation: State whether the product is for resale, long-term brand use, or a short campaign giveaway.
- Compliance market: Confirm target-market requirements and documentation needs before sampling starts.
A supplier with in-house molding, acetate machining, decoration, and QC may be able to advise faster on what is practical at low MOQ, but the buyer still needs to provide a complete brief. Good sourcing is not complicated. It is precise. When the brief is clear, the factory can recommend the right branding method earlier, quote more accurately, and reduce avoidable approval cycles.

Frequently asked questions
What is the safest logo method for a 50-pair promotional order? In most cases, start with one-color pad printing on the temple. It usually has the lowest setup burden and is the easiest method to sample quickly. Before approval, ask the supplier to confirm the print area, provide a production sample, and perform adhesion and rub-resistance checks after curing.
Are metal logo plates worth it below 300 pairs? They can be, but only when the frame is positioned as a premium retail item and the added cost is supported by the selling price and margin. Ask the supplier to quote the plate, recess work, attachment method, and any extra sampling cost separately. Then compare that against a laser-engraved or printed version on the same frame so you can judge whether the visual upgrade is commercially justified.
Can the same logo method work on both acetate and injected plastic? Sometimes, but performance can differ by material and surface finish. Pad printing may work on both, but adhesion and wear resistance should be checked on each substrate. Metal plates are generally more suitable for acetate or thicker injected temples, while molded branding applies only to injected frames. The practical step is to ask for material-specific samples rather than assuming the same result across all frame types.
Does logo decoration affect compliance? It can if the decoration interferes with the product's function or creates a durability issue. For example, lens branding should not obstruct vision, and any decoration should remain compatible with the product's required performance and chemical compliance. Confirm the destination-market requirements early, including standards such as CE EN ISO 12312-1, ANSI Z80.3, AS/NZS 1067, REACH, and FDA registration where relevant.
How can I shorten sample approval time? Send a complete technical brief at the start: vector artwork, exact logo size in millimeters, placement by side, color reference, decoration method, frame material, and target quantity. Ask the factory to mark the logo position on the sample approval sheet and to note any artwork simplification needed for production. Most delays come from unclear placement, vague color instructions, and artwork that is too fine for the actual temple size.
